Output f9539be3b8c26c324731c3a76398f26f9c7ad0697e0f17af5cddd89072662f15:0

value
1878844010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ac40660b1cdddefe6fe2ac910ef99c4273040576 OP_EQUAL
address
MPbwbvEhcRnNccAJz2k1idy3A3KgiWCENU
transaction
f9539be3b8c26c324731c3a76398f26f9c7ad0697e0f17af5cddd89072662f15
spent
true